Description
We are searching for a talented and dependable guitar teacher to join our school. To be successful as a guitar teacher, you should demonstrate excellent instructional skills and patience. Outstanding candidates are lifelong learners who are always improving their skills. The ability to teach another instrument is a plus!
The guitar teacher’s responsibilities include evaluating students’ needs and preparing lessons that will help them achieve their goals. You will prepare students for recitals and exams and you will communicate parents frequently.
Teachers can set their availability within our open hours. Available teaching hours are Monday-Friday (3:00-8:00pm), and Saturday (9:30am-5:00pm).
Requirements
· Teach in-person lessons at Newark studio (Newark, CA)
· Bachelor's degree in guitar performance/music/music education preferred
· At least 1year of teaching experience preferred
· Excellent communication skills
· Be responsible, punctual, organized, and patient
· Fully vaccinated
· Authorization to work in the US
